The new scheme, called Green Homes Grant Scheme, allows homeowners and landlords to claim vouchers worth up to £10,000, to install energy saving measures in their homes, including for double glazing (windows and doors). Launched on October 1st 2012 the Green Deal has been defined as “the most ambitious home improvement programme ever” for the entire United Kingdom. The Green Deal – The Green Deal was the primary double glazing grant in the UK, but it has been discontinued since 2015.
